Home
last modified time | relevance | path

Searched defs:mtd (Results 76 – 100 of 116) sorted by relevance

12345

/rk3399_rockchip-uboot/drivers/mtd/nand/raw/
H A Dnand_ecc.c66 int nand_calculate_ecc(struct mtd_info *mtd, const u_char *dat, in nand_calculate_ecc()
134 int nand_correct_data(struct mtd_info *mtd, u_char *dat, in nand_correct_data()
H A Dkirkwood_nand.c33 static void kw_nand_hwcontrol(struct mtd_info *mtd, int cmd, in kw_nand_hwcontrol()
52 void kw_nand_select_chip(struct mtd_info *mtd, int chip) in kw_nand_select_chip()
H A Dstm32_fmc2_nand.c239 static void stm32_fmc2_select_chip(struct mtd_info *mtd, int chipnr) in stm32_fmc2_select_chip()
291 static void stm32_fmc2_cmd_ctrl(struct mtd_info *mtd, int cmd, in stm32_fmc2_cmd_ctrl()
312 static void stm32_fmc2_hwctl(struct mtd_info *mtd, int mode) in stm32_fmc2_hwctl()
339 static int stm32_fmc2_ham_calculate(struct mtd_info *mtd, const u8 *data, in stm32_fmc2_ham_calculate()
366 static int stm32_fmc2_ham_correct(struct mtd_info *mtd, u8 *dat, in stm32_fmc2_ham_correct()
424 static int stm32_fmc2_bch_calculate(struct mtd_info *mtd, const u8 *data, in stm32_fmc2_bch_calculate()
472 static int stm32_fmc2_bch_correct(struct mtd_info *mtd, u8 *dat, in stm32_fmc2_bch_correct()
527 static int stm32_fmc2_read_page(struct mtd_info *mtd, in stm32_fmc2_read_page()
784 static int stm32_fmc2_setup_interface(struct mtd_info *mtd, int chipnr, in stm32_fmc2_setup_interface()
931 struct mtd_info *mtd = &chip->mtd; in stm32_fmc2_probe() local
H A Drockchip_nand_spl_v9.c81 struct mtd_info *mtd; member
261 static int spl_nand_block_isbad(struct mtd_info *mtd, loff_t ofs) in spl_nand_block_isbad()
266 static int spl_nand_read_page(struct mtd_info *mtd, loff_t from, size_t len, in spl_nand_read_page()
308 struct mtd_info *mtd = dev_get_uclass_priv(dev); in rockchip_nandc_probe() local
H A Drockchip_nand_spl.c85 struct mtd_info *mtd; member
266 static int spl_nand_block_isbad(struct mtd_info *mtd, loff_t ofs) in spl_nand_block_isbad()
271 static int spl_nand_read_page(struct mtd_info *mtd, loff_t from, size_t len, in spl_nand_read_page()
313 struct mtd_info *mtd = dev_get_uclass_priv(dev); in rockchip_nandc_probe() local
H A Dam335x_spl_bch.c19 static struct mtd_info *mtd; variable
H A Dnand_spl_simple.c14 static struct mtd_info *mtd; variable
/rk3399_rockchip-uboot/drivers/mtd/spi/
H A Dsf_probe.c105 struct mtd_info *mtd = &flash->mtd; in spi_flash_std_read() local
115 struct mtd_info *mtd = &flash->mtd; in spi_flash_std_write() local
124 struct mtd_info *mtd = &flash->mtd; in spi_flash_std_erase() local
H A Dspi-nor-tiny.c159 static inline struct spi_nor *mtd_to_spi_nor(struct mtd_info *mtd) in mtd_to_spi_nor()
352 static int spi_nor_erase(struct mtd_info *mtd, struct erase_info *instr) in spi_nor_erase()
381 static int spi_nor_read(struct mtd_info *mtd, loff_t from, size_t len, in spi_nor_read()
417 static int spi_nor_write(struct mtd_info *mtd, loff_t to, size_t len, in spi_nor_write()
716 struct mtd_info *mtd = &nor->mtd; in spi_nor_scan() local
H A Dspi-nor-core.c239 static struct spi_nor *mtd_to_spi_nor(struct mtd_info *mtd) in mtd_to_spi_nor()
556 static int spi_nor_erase(struct mtd_info *mtd, struct erase_info *instr) in spi_nor_erase()
632 struct mtd_info *mtd = &nor->mtd; in stm_get_locked_range() local
720 struct mtd_info *mtd = &nor->mtd; in stm_lock() local
800 struct mtd_info *mtd = &nor->mtd; in stm_unlock() local
920 static int spi_nor_read(struct mtd_info *mtd, loff_t from, size_t len, in spi_nor_read()
1020 struct mtd_info *mtd = &nor->mtd; in sst26_lock_ctl() local
1173 static int sst_write(struct mtd_info *mtd, loff_t to, size_t len, in sst_write()
1249 static int spi_nor_write(struct mtd_info *mtd, loff_t to, size_t len, in spi_nor_write()
1950 struct mtd_info *mtd = &nor->mtd; in spi_nor_parse_bfpt() local
[all …]
/rk3399_rockchip-uboot/include/
H A Dspi_flash.h150 struct mtd_info *mtd = &flash->mtd; in spi_flash_read() local
159 struct mtd_info *mtd = &flash->mtd; in spi_flash_write() local
168 struct mtd_info *mtd = &flash->mtd; in spi_flash_erase() local
/rk3399_rockchip-uboot/drivers/mtd/nand/
H A Dbbt.c86 struct mtd_info *mtd = nanddev_to_mtd(nand); in bbt_nand_isbad_bypass() local
112 struct mtd_info *mtd = nanddev_to_mtd(nand); in nanddev_read_bbt() local
224 struct mtd_info *mtd = nanddev_to_mtd(nand); in nanddev_write_bbt() local
299 struct mtd_info *mtd = nanddev_to_mtd(nand); in nanddev_bbt_format() local
434 struct mtd_info *mtd = nanddev_to_mtd(nand); in nanddev_bbt_update() local
/rk3399_rockchip-uboot/board/samsung/universal_c210/
H A Donenand.c13 int onenand_board_init(struct mtd_info *mtd) in onenand_board_init()
/rk3399_rockchip-uboot/board/samsung/goni/
H A Donenand.c14 int onenand_board_init(struct mtd_info *mtd) in onenand_board_init()
/rk3399_rockchip-uboot/drivers/mtd/nand/raw/brcmnand/
H A Dbrcmnand.c1018 static void brcmnand_wp(struct mtd_info *mtd, int wp) in brcmnand_wp()
1213 static void brcmnand_cmd_ctrl(struct mtd_info *mtd, int dat, in brcmnand_cmd_ctrl()
1219 static int brcmnand_waitfunc(struct mtd_info *mtd, struct nand_chip *this) in brcmnand_waitfunc()
1268 struct mtd_info *mtd = nand_to_mtd(&host->chip); in brcmnand_low_level_op() local
1304 static void brcmnand_cmdfunc(struct mtd_info *mtd, unsigned command, in brcmnand_cmdfunc()
1419 static uint8_t brcmnand_read_byte(struct mtd_info *mtd) in brcmnand_read_byte()
1476 static void brcmnand_read_buf(struct mtd_info *mtd, uint8_t *buf, int len) in brcmnand_read_buf()
1484 static void brcmnand_write_buf(struct mtd_info *mtd, const uint8_t *buf, in brcmnand_write_buf()
1597 static int brcmnand_read_by_pio(struct mtd_info *mtd, struct nand_chip *chip, in brcmnand_read_by_pio()
1675 static int brcmstb_nand_verify_erased_page(struct mtd_info *mtd, in brcmstb_nand_verify_erased_page()
[all …]
/rk3399_rockchip-uboot/board/samsung/smdkc100/
H A Donenand.c19 int onenand_board_init(struct mtd_info *mtd) in onenand_board_init()
/rk3399_rockchip-uboot/cmd/
H A Dbootm.c382 static int nand_imls_legacyimage(struct mtd_info *mtd, int nand_dev, in nand_imls_legacyimage()
422 static int nand_imls_fitimage(struct mtd_info *mtd, int nand_dev, loff_t off, in nand_imls_fitimage()
457 struct mtd_info *mtd; in do_imls_nand() local
H A Dmtdparts.c305 static int get_mtd_info(u8 type, u8 num, struct mtd_info **mtd) in get_mtd_info()
331 struct mtd_info *mtd = NULL; in part_validate_eraseblock() local
722 struct mtd_info *mtd = NULL; in mtd_device_validate() local
1235 static uint64_t net_part_size(struct mtd_info *mtd, struct part_info *part) in net_part_size()
1263 struct mtd_info *mtd; local
1448 static void spread_partition(struct mtd_info *mtd, struct part_info *part,
1492 struct mtd_info *mtd; local
1998 struct mtd_info *mtd; local
H A Djffs2.c175 struct mtd_info *mtd = get_nand_dev_by_index(num); in mtd_device_validate() local
252 struct mtd_info *mtd; in get_part_sector_size_nand() local
306 struct mtd_info *mtd; in get_part_sector_size_onenand() local
/rk3399_rockchip-uboot/board/isee/igep00x0/
H A Digep00x0.c77 int onenand_board_init(struct mtd_info *mtd) in onenand_board_init()
246 struct mtd_info *mtd = get_mtd_device(NULL, 0); in board_mtdparts_default() local
/rk3399_rockchip-uboot/board/xes/common/
H A Dactl_nand.c17 static void nand_addr_hwcontrol(struct mtd_info *mtd, int cmd, uint ctrl) in nand_addr_hwcontrol()
/rk3399_rockchip-uboot/drivers/mtd/
H A Dmtd_uboot.c167 static int mtd_del_parts(struct mtd_info *mtd, bool quiet) in mtd_del_parts()
193 struct mtd_info *mtd; in mtd_del_all_parts() local
222 struct mtd_info *mtd; in mtd_probe_devices() local
/rk3399_rockchip-uboot/drivers/dfu/
H A Ddfu_nand.c28 struct mtd_info *mtd; in nand_block_op() local
148 struct mtd_info *mtd = get_nand_dev_by_index(nand_curr_device); in dfu_flush_medium_nand() local
/rk3399_rockchip-uboot/drivers/mtd/ubi/
H A Dbuild.c880 int ubi_attach_mtd_dev(struct mtd_info *mtd, int ubi_num, in ubi_attach_mtd_dev()
1219 struct mtd_info *mtd; in open_mtd_device() local
1286 struct mtd_info *mtd; in ubi_init() local
/rk3399_rockchip-uboot/include/linux/mtd/
H A Dnand.h188 struct mtd_info *mtd; member
220 static inline struct nand_device *mtd_to_nanddev(struct mtd_info *mtd) in mtd_to_nanddev()
612 struct mtd_info *mtd = nanddev_to_mtd(nand); in nanddev_io_iter_init() local

12345